This show features lively discussions among a group of four Sicilian friends, primarily focusing on their shared experiences and cultural heritage as first-generation immigrants from Queens, New York. The hosts bring a unique blend of humor, nostalgia, and gastronomy to the forefront, often sharing hilarious anecdotes about their childhood, culinary traditions, and the nuances of Italian-American life. Their conversations also touch on broader themes such as cultural identity, family dynamics, and generational differences, making it relatable for anyone with a connection to Italian culture or immigrant experience.
